Self-pour wine bar plans opening in The Lanes

UPDATED: A chain of self-pour wine bars is planning to open a new branch in The Lanes.

Vagabond, owned by Majestic Wines, wants to open its first branch south of London in the former Browns bar in Duke Street.

The unit’s landlord, Gar Hine Cheung, the former owner of Gars Restaurant, has applied to change the layout of the venue.

Brighton and Hove News understands while his name is on the application, the operator of the bar will be Majestic Wines, under its Vagabond brand.

He has not asked to change the hours or conditions.

Vagabond first opened in Fulham in 2010 and now has 12 outlets in London and one in Birmingham.

Each branch features self-pour wine machines, which allow customers to choose measures ranging from tasters to full glasses.

They also have a kitchen offering a menu of small plate, tapas style dishes.

The layout changes requested include reducing the front of house licensed area on the ground floor, moving the bar and creating a small new licensed area on the first floor.
